3 INGREDIENT SALTY CRACKER RECIPE
To make these cookies you will need 2 main ingredients:
- Almond flour
- Flaxseed flour
The third ingredient is water, but we all have this ingredient at home, so this recipe needs 2 ingredients.
You may or may not flavor this recipe, I used salt and oregano, but even without these ingredients the recipe will work.

DURABILITY OF SAVORY CRACKERS WITH 3 INGREDIENTS
These cookies should be stored in a airtight jar out of the fridge for up to 2 weeks, but I doubt they will last that long.
As the thinner the cookies, the crispier they will be, slightly thicker cookies tend to soften faster.
But even if this 3-ingredient salty cracker is a little soft as the days go by, its flavor is still very tasty.
If you want that become crispy again like the first day, you can go back to low oven for a few minutes, then wait for it to cool down so that it becomes hard again.

LOW CARB 3 INGREDIENT SALTY CRACKERS
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: 8 portions 1x
- Diet: Gluten Free
Description
In just a few minutes you will be enjoying these crunchy, tasty and easy to prepare cookies, they are the perfect snack that will satisfy your needs!
Ingredients
- 1 cup almond flour (100 g)
- 1 tablespoon of flaxseed flour (10 g)
- 1/4 teaspoon of salt (1,25 g)
- 1/2 teaspoon of oregano
- 3 tablespoons of water (45 ml)
Instructions
- Set aside one 30×40 cm shape and preheat the oven to 180ºC.
- Mix all dry ingredients with a spoon.
- Add the water and stir until it forms a compact and moldable doughl.
- Place the dough on a greased parchment paper or silicone mat.
- Cover with plastic wrap or parchment paper and press with your hands to flatten the dough.
- Using the rolling pin, roll out the dough into a very thin thickness, approximately 2 mm.
- Cut into small squares using a knife or rolling pin.
- Bake in a preheated oven 180ºC for approximately 15 minutes.
- The cookies that are on the edges and that are thinner bake faster, so observe the color of the dough and remove them as soon as they start to brown, keeping the cookies that they are not yet golden brown for longer in the oven.
- Allow to cool on a rack or plate lined with absorbent paper.
- Store in a hermetic glass.
Notes
- You can swap almond flour for other nut flours or even peanut flour.
- You can replace the flaxseed flour with chia flour.
- Flavor the recipe with other seasonings of your choice, paprika, turmeric, chimichurri, pepper, curry, etc.
